Key Responsibilities
As the Assistant Property General Manager, your core responsibilities will include:
- Operational Leadership: Assist the Property General Manager in overseeing day-to-day property operations, ensuring compliance with company policies, industry regulations, and local laws. This includes managing tenant relations, lease agreements, and property maintenance to uphold high standards of service and tenant satisfaction.
- Financial Management: Collaborate closely with the Property General Manager to develop, monitor, and execute annual budgets, financial forecasts, and expense controls. Analyze financial performance, identify cost-saving opportunities, and implement strategies to optimize revenue and profitability for the property portfolio.
- Team Development and Supervision: Lead, mentor, and motivate a diverse team of property management professionals, including property managers, leasing agents, maintenance staff, and administrative personnel. Foster a culture of accountability, collaboration, and continuous improvement to drive operational excellence.
- Strategic Planning and Growth: Support the Property General Manager in formulating and executing strategic initiatives to enhance property value, attract high-quality tenants, and expand the company’s market presence. This includes identifying new business opportunities, negotiating contracts, and implementing innovative solutions to meet evolving market demands.
- Risk Management and Compliance: Ensure adherence to health, safety, and environmental regulations, as well as company policies and procedures. Conduct regular property inspections, risk assessments, and audits to mitigate potential liabilities and maintain a secure, compliant, and well-maintained property portfolio.
- Stakeholder Engagement: Act as a liaison between the property management team, tenants, vendors, contractors, and corporate stakeholders. Build and maintain strong relationships to facilitate smooth operations, resolve conflicts, and enhance the overall tenant experience.
- Technology and Innovation: Leverage property management software, data analytics, and emerging technologies to streamline processes, improve efficiency, and enhance decision-making. Stay abreast of industry trends and best practices to drive continuous improvement and innovation within the organization.
Qualifications and Skills
To excel in this role, you should meet the following qualifications and possess the following skills:
- Education: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Real Estate Management, Finance, or a related field. A Master’s degree or professional certification (e.g., CPM, RPA) is a plus.
- Experience: Minimum of 5-7 years of progressive experience in property management, with at least 2-3 years in a leadership or supervisory role. Prior experience in the Middle East, particularly in Riyadh, is highly desirable.
- Technical Skills: Proficiency in property management software (e.g., Yardi, MRI, or similar),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, PowerPoint), and financial modeling tools. Strong analytical and financial acumen are essential.
- Leadership and Communication: Exceptional leadership, interpersonal, and communication skills, with the ability to influence and collaborate effectively at all levels of the organization. Fluency in English is required; Arabic language proficiency is a strong advantage.
- Problem-Solving and Adaptability: Demonstrated ability to think strategically, solve complex problems, and adapt to changing market conditions and business priorities. A proactive and results-driven mindset is critical.
- Certifications: Relevant certifications such as Certified Property Manager (CPM), Real Property Administrator (RPA), or Certified Commercial Investment Member (CCIM) are preferred.
